aerial mine


Military. a mine designed to be dropped from the air into water.
a bomb or land mine designed to be dropped by parachute.

Nearby words

  1. aerenchyma,
  2. aeri-,
  3. aeria,
  4. aerial,
  5. aerial ladder,
  6. aerial perspective,
  7. aerial photograph,
  8. aerial pingpong,
  9. aerial railway,
  10. aerial root

Origin of aerial mine

First recorded in 1905–10 Unabridged Based on the Random House Unabridged Dictionary, © Random House, Inc. 2019